> Is there a way that I can replace jgit and check its behaviour?
You can replace ide/modules/org-eclipse-jgit.jar with the 2.1 version and start the IDE with a fresh userdir (--userdir empty_userdir)
Comment 7 toben 2013-01-24 09:32:39 UTC
Sorry about the late reply.

I changed jgit to version 2.2 but there were API changes so I got 

java.lang.NoSuchMethodError: org.eclipse.jgit.lib.RefDatabase.newBatchUpdate()Lorg/eclipse/jgit/lib/BatchRefUpdate;

while pushing. Pulling and commit seems to work. Simple replacement is no solution.

Meanwhile pulling using Netbeans is nearly unuseable for us. We using GitK, TortoiseGIT or GIT from commandline to merge. These tools are doing the job. But I want to stick to one tool (Netbeans prefered ;)). 

We are developing from Windows and Linux clients. So this linefeed problem is there. jGit V1.3 is not able to use autocrlf so we are getting mixed linefeeds in our repository. 

I attached a problematic nb-configuration.xml merge conflict image snapshot. The files are identical except the linefeeds.
